<p><strong>Thoroughly revised and expanded for a new generation of readers, this classic guide to enjoying literature to its fullest--a lively, enlightening, and entertaining introduction to a diverse range of writing and literary devices that enrich these works, including symbols, themes, and contexts--teaches you how to make your everyday reading experience richer and more rewarding.</strong></p> <p>While books can be enjoyed for their basic stories, there are often deeper literary meanings beneath the surface. <em>How to Read Literature Like a Professor</em> helps us to discover those hidden truths by looking at literature with the practiced analytical eye--and the literary codes--of a college professor.</p><p>What does it mean when a protagonist is traveling along a dusty road? When he hands a drink to his companion? When he's drenched in a sudden rain shower? Thomas C. Foster provides answers to these questions as he explores every aspect of fiction, from major themes to literary models, narrative devices, and form. Offering a broad overview of literature--a world where a road leads to a quest, a shared meal may signify a communion, and rain, whether cleansing or destructive, is never just a shower--he shows us how to make our reading experience more intellectually satisfying and fun.</p><p>The world, and curricula, have changed.
